Opened 7 years ago

Closed 7 years ago

#52820 closed update (fixed)

nettle @3.1.1: update to 3.3

Reported by: l2dy (Zero King) Owned by: ryandesign (Ryan Carsten Schmidt)
Priority: Normal Milestone:
Component: ports Version:
Keywords: Cc: dbevans (David B. Evans), Schamschula (Marius Schamschula)
Port: nettle

Description


Attachments (1)

0001-nettle-update-to-3.3.patch (3.8 KB) - added by dgilman (David Gilman) 7 years ago.

Download all attachments as: .zip

Change History (6)

comment:1 Changed 7 years ago by dbevans (David B. Evans)

Cc: ryandesign removed
Owner: changed from macports-tickets@… to ryandesign
Status: newassigned

comment:2 Changed 7 years ago by dbevans (David B. Evans)

Cc: dbevans added

Current unstable epiphany @3.23.1.2 requires nettle >= 3.2

comment:3 Changed 7 years ago by Schamschula (Marius Schamschula)

Cc: Schamschula added

Changed 7 years ago by dgilman (David Gilman)

comment:4 Changed 7 years ago by dgilman (David Gilman)

I've attached a patch that does the 3.3 bump, fixes up tests and enables the "fat" option for the library. This creates a library that can choose the most optimized crypto routine for your system at runtime. It has nothing to do with Mach-O fat libraries.

comment:5 Changed 7 years ago by ryandesign (Ryan Carsten Schmidt)

Resolution: fixed
Status: assignedclosed

In de1e61eaa82d212fac5bb82b8737c046e0257c94/macports-ports:

nettle: Update to 3.3

This also uses the --enable-fat flag, which creates a library that can
detect at runtime if an accelerated asm routine is available for your
CPU and run it.

Closes: #52820

Note: See TracTickets for help on using tickets.